Startup HAYA Hauls In $65M to Shed Light on the Dark Genome With a Lead Drug for Heart Failure

1 year ago01 mins

HAYA Therapeutics’ drugs hit targets in the dark genome, the part of the genome that does not code for proteins but plays a key role in regulating gene expression. With the Series A funding, the startup will enter Phase 1 with of a genetic medicine addressing fibrosis that leads to a type of heart failure….

Eli Lilly Turns to Alchemab to Add Another AI-Discovered ALS Drug Prospect

1 year ago01 mins

Eli Lilly is licensing rights to a Phase 1-ready antibody that startup Alchemab developed for amyotrophic lateral sclerosis and other neurodegenerative disorders. Lilly’s pipeline has ALS drug candidates from previous deals with QurAlis and Verge Genomics.
